Feb 23 2025 44 mins 1
"I think you deliver great results if you can develop a great culture".
David Leach attributes his success to six key aspects he has had to develop to add value in his CEO roles: Communication, Professional Relationships, Knowledge and Expertise, Tools, Time Management, and on-time delivery and attitude.
Based on his experience in other industries, he also believes that the insurance industry needs to develop a culture around innovation and have people on your team who are used to change and comfortable with a faster-paced rate of change.